Riviera, Tampa, FL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Riviera?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Riviera | $1,176 | $900 | $1,925 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Riviera | $1,380 | $890 | $3,039 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Riviera | $1,669 | $1,050 | $4,736 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Riviera | $2,313 | $1,499 | $9,950 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Riviera | $3,977 | $2,350 | $7,022 |
